What You Will Need

  • A compatible SATA expansion card
  • A Phillips head screwdriver
  • Static wrist strap (optional but recommended)
  • SATA cables (if not provided with the expansion card)

Compatibility Considerations

Before proceeding, ensure that the SATA expansion card is compatible with your motherboard and power supply. The card should fit into an available PCIe slot on your motherboard. Furthermore, confirm that your power supply can handle the additional power requirements.

Steps to Install a SATA Expansion Card

Step 1: Power Down and Unplug

Shut down your computer completely and unplug it from the power source. This minimizes the risk of electric shock or damage to your components.

Step 2: Open the Computer Case

Use a Phillips head screwdriver to remove the screws holding your computer case in place. Slide off the side panel to access the internal components.

Step 3: Locate an Available PCIe Slot

Identify an available PCIe slot where you can install your SATA expansion card. These slots are typically located near the bottom of the motherboard and are easily identifiable.

Step 4: Insert the SATA Expansion Card

Carefully align the SATA expansion card with the PCIe slot and gently but firmly push it into place. Ensure that it is fully seated in the slot.

Step 5: Secure the Card

Use a screw to secure the SATA expansion card to the case. This will keep it stable and prevent it from moving when the computer is in use.

Step 6: Connect SATA Cables

Attach the SATA cables to the connectors on the expansion card. Make sure the connections are secure.

Step 7: Close the Computer Case

Replace the side panel of your computer case and screw it back into place.

Step 8: Power Up

Plug your computer back into the power source and turn it on.

Configuring the SATA Expansion Card

Once you have physically installed the card, you may need to configure it in your BIOS or operating system. Here’s a brief overview of what may be required:

Entering BIOS

Upon powering up your computer, press the appropriate key to enter your BIOS setup (commonly F2, F10, DEL, or ESC). Consult your motherboard’s manual for the exact key.

Configuring in BIOS

Navigate to the storage settings and ensure that the new SATA expansion card is recognized. You may need to set it to AHCI mode depending on your requirements.

Installing Drivers

Within your operating system, install any drivers that were provided with the SATA expansion card. This step is crucial for ensuring optimal performance and compatibility.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

If you encounter any issues during the installation, refer to this troubleshooting guide:

  • Card not recognized: Ensure it is properly seated in the PCIe slot and that all connections are secure.
  • Drives not detected: Check the SATA cables and power connections. Ensure the drives are enabled in BIOS.
  • Performance issues: Verify that drivers are correctly installed and that the SATA mode in BIOS is set to the correct configuration.
